Ti2AlC/TiC Functionally Graded Material Fabricated by SPS

Ti/Al/TiC mixed powders were used as the raw materials for the fabrication of functionally graded material (FGM) in situ synthesis by spark plasma sintering. The sample was analyzed by SEM combined with Metallographic microscope and Energy Disperse Spectroscopy. The results show that dense Ti2AlC/TiC functionally graded material (FGM) was produced by spark plasma sintering. Micro-hardness tester is used to character the distribution of hardness on the material .The results show that the Vickers hardness of every layer increases with TiC content and temperature increasing.
